Teaming is not being weak or honourless. As the Kharon teaches, it is
showing respect to your opponent. If an opponent is skilled enough and
strong enough, teaming may be the only option to defeat him. It respects
his/her skills in combat that you need help to defeat him. Nor does it
dishonour the teamer, as they are defeating you the only way they can.
I will admit that teaming an opponant -weaker- and less skilled then you
is a rather weaker way of doing things, but it shows your drive to
suceed, although it may agrivate the losing party.
This is just the view of The Way of The Kharon. I do not expect others
to follow it, or see the respect and honour in it. Not everyone follows
The Way.
